Archetypal
//ˈɑːkɪtaɪpəl//
Translations of "archetypal" (11 languages)
| Language | Translation | Romanization | |
|---|---|---|---|
| Catalan | arquetípic(of or pertaining to an archetype) | — | |
| Dutch | archetypisch(of or pertaining to an archetype) | — | |
| Finnish | arkkityyppinen(of or pertaining to an archetype) | — | |
| French | archétypal(of or pertaining to an archetype), archétypique(of or pertaining to an archetype) | — | |
| Georgian | არქეტიპული(of or pertaining to an archetype) | arkeṭiṗuli | |
| German | archetypisch(of or pertaining to an archetype) | — | |
| Hungarian | archetipikus(of or pertaining to an archetype) | — | |
| Italian | archetipale(of or pertaining to an archetype) | — | |
| Polish | archetypiczny(of or pertaining to an archetype), archetypowy(of or pertaining to an archetype) | — | |
| Portuguese | arquetípico(of or pertaining to an archetype) | — | |
| Spanish | arquetípico(of or pertaining to an archetype) | — |
